19th-century shipwreck discovered in Lake Michigan after 60-year search

“Shipwreck hunting is a passion, a disease—once you start, you cannot quit,” says the shipwreck hunter Paul Ehorn. The 80-year-old recently announced the discovery of the Lac La Belle, a 217ft passenger steamer that lay at the bottom of Lake Michigan for more than 150 years. Investment firm proves to be a Sleeping Giant when it comes to local growth

Grand Rapids, MI. -- An independent investment firm has made several business acquisitions in Grand Rapids recently to help keep ownership and capital in West Michigan. Sleeping Giant Capital says it is focused on investing in the region, which the company considers to be any area west of U.S. 127.

Cascade Township Slams Brakes On Microsoft Data Center Push Near Grand Rapids

Cascade Township is tapping the brakes on big-tech development, at least for now. Last Wednesday, township trustees voted to temporarily block data-center proposals, approving a six-month moratorium that pauses permits, rezoning and other approvals. Kent County Sheriff warns residents of phone scam impersonating deputies demanding money

KENT COUNTY, Mich. — The Kent County Sheriff's Office (KCSO) is warning residents of a scam. KCSO officials remind residents that police will not call and request money over the phone and demand cash payments, bitcoin, gift cards, or currency of that kind, they said in a Facebook post.
